7 -Demonstration on how to run predictions using LFPykit ([[LFPykit.rtfd.io>>url:https://lfpy.rtfd.io/]], [[github.com/LFPy/LFPkit>>url:https://github.com/LFPy/LFPy]]) on the Collaboratory.
8 -
9 -The LFPykit module provides electrostatic models in a manner that facilitates forward-model predictions of extracellular potentials and related measures from multicompartment neuron models, but without explicit dependencies on neural simulation software such as NEURON ([[https:~~/~~/neuron.yale.edu>>https://neuron.yale.edu]], [[https:~~/~~/github.com/neuronsimulator/nrn>>https://github.com/neuronsimulator/nrn]]), Arbor ([[https:~~/~~/arbor.readthedocs.io>>https://arbor.readthedocs.io]], [[https:~~/~~/github.com/arbor-sim/arbor>>https://github.com/arbor-sim/arbor]]), and LFPy ([[https:~~/~~/LFPy.readthedocs.io>>https://LFPy.readthedocs.io]], [[https:~~/~~/github.com/LFPy/LFPy>>https://github.com/LFPy/LFPy]])
10 -
11 -To use this material, create a new collab and clone [[https:~~/~~/github.com/LFPy/LFPykit>>https://github.com/LFPy/LFPykit]] into it.
12 -
13 -The LFPykit package can be installed as
14 -
15 -{{{!pip install . # or !pip install LFPykit}}}
16 -
17 -in a jupyter notebook. Different usage with LFPy, NEURON and Arbor are provided in different notebooks located in the examples directory. Missing packages resulting in ImportError and similar can usually be installed issuing
18 -
19 -{{{!pip install <missing-package-name>}}}
20 -
21 -which may require a kernel restart to take effect.
22 -
23 -Using the **Official EBRAINS Docker image** in the Lab is recommended as LFPykit and neural simulators (Arbor, NEURON, LFPy) is preinstalled. For new notebooks/console sessions use the **EBRAINS_experimental_release** (or select this as a kernel and restart when opening notebooks).
